Output 27152a546b8c63dc1d2422b32c33580010a4b81c0005e8c39277857711a67ac1:6

value
77494
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f4f8a9c73772521ad839d6d6ee1e302fee4e787 OP_EQUAL
address
3LbB5tYRY3Rk1qYTfXecM8gw16PyEVfHXA
transaction
27152a546b8c63dc1d2422b32c33580010a4b81c0005e8c39277857711a67ac1
confirmations
284245
spent
true